
td{
	font-family:			arial;
	font-size:				12px;
}

ul{
	font-family:			arial;
	font-size:				16px;
}

ol{
	font-family:			arial;
	font-size:				16px;
}

.address{
	font-size:				14px;
	font-weight:			bold;
}

.categoryPic{
	padding-left:5px;
}

.category{
	padding-left:			5px;
	padding-right:			20px;
}

a.category {
	padding-left:			0px;
	padding-right:			0px;
	font-weight:			bold;
	text-decoration:		none;
	font-family:			Arial;
	color:					#C80000;
	font-size:				14px;
}

a.category:hover{
	text-decoration:		underline;
}

image
{
	border-width:0;
	border-color:#000000;
}

.iheading{
	color:					#000000;
	font-size:				16px;
	font-weight:			bold;
	font-style:				italic;	
}

.heading{
	color:					#000000;
	font-size:				16px;
	font-weight:			bold;	
}

.input-box{
	color: 					#000000;
	background: 			#FFFFFF;
	border: 				#000000 solid 1px;
	height:					18px;	
	font-size:				10px;
}

.comments-box{
	color: 					#000000;
	font-family:			arial;
	font-size:				11px;
	background: 			#FFFFFF;
	border: 				#000000 solid 1px;
}

.title{
	color:					#FFFFFF;
	text-decoration:		none;
	font-size:				11px;
}

.bodyText{
	padding-left:			10px;
	padding-right:			10px;
	padding-bottom:			10px;
	padding-top:			10px;
}

p{
	font-family:			Arial;
	font-size:				16px;
}

.light{
	color:					#FFFFFF;
}

a.cartItem{
	text-decoration: none;
	color:000000;
}

a.cartItem:visited{
	color:000000;
}

.black{
	color:					000000;
	font-size:				11px;

}

.red{
	color:					FF0000;
	font-weight:			bold;
}

.titlebar{
FONT-WEIGHT:900;
BACKGROUND-COLOR:#C0C0C0;
}

.titlebar2{
BACKGROUND-COLOR: 			#666666;
Color:						#FFFFFF;
}

.categoryBox{
width:200px;
height: 205px;
FONT-WEIGHT:900;
text-align:center;
valign:center;
float:left;
}

.homeBox{
text-align:center;
vertical-align:top;
width: 190px;
}

.homeBox a{
FONT-WEIGHT:900;
}

.footer{
	border-top: 				#000000 1px solid;	
	color: 						#FFFFFF;
	padding: 					12px 5px 5px 5px;
}

.footer a{
	color:						#FFFFFF;
}

.topLevel{	
	color:				#FFFFFF;
	font:				1.6em tahoma;
	text-decoration:	none;	
	padding:			5px 5px 5px 3px;
}	

a.topLevel{
	font-size:			1em;
}

.subMenu{	
	padding-bottom:		3px;
	color:				#000000;
	font-family:		tahoma;
	font-size:			1.2em;
}

a.subMenu{
	text-decoration:	none;
	font-size:			2em;
	font-weight:		bold;
	padding-left:		13px;
}

.bb{border-bottom:1px solid #000000;padding:0 0 10px 0;}
.bt{border-top:1px solid #393;padding:10px 0 0 0;} 
